The common options of the image-mapping process contains the names of I/O files |
|
|
source |
The input HDF file name. The input file could be population data or the pure model data when operating LTE / continuum / column density mapping |
|
out |
The output FITS file name. |
|
to set up the observing position by the distance and the rotation of the model by the two flags |
|
|
dist |
The distance, on x-direction, of the observing point from the model. e.g. ‘1kpc’ |
|
rotate |
Three arguments of angular parameter to rotate the model counter-clockwise sequentially by x-, y-, z-axis of the model’s coordinate |
|
to set up the resolution and the configuration of the map by the flags: |
|
|
cell |
The angular size of one pixel cell |
|
npix |
The number of the pixels |
|
subres |
The sub-sampling of some specific region |
|
For molecular line and Zeeman image |
|
|
line |
The index of molecular line transition |
|
lte |
LTE or non-LTE option |
|
chan |
The resolution and the range of the velocity channel |
